Kaolin is an aluminosilicate soft white mineral named after the hill in China (Kao-ling) from which it was mined for centuries. In its natural state kaolin is a white, soft powder consisting principally of the mineral kaolinite, and Calcined kaolin has a hardness of between 6 and 7 on the Mohs’ hardness scale. This product is used in toothpaste, automobile polishes, polishes for silver and gold, which are soft metals and require a mild polishing action which removes the oxidized surface. Kaolinite Properties, Occurrence and Uses Area Geology

Kaolinite is a clay mineral with chemical composition Al2Si2O5 (OH)4. It is an important industrial mineral. Rocks rich in kaolinite are called kaolin. Kaolinite, common group of clay minerals that are hydrated aluminum silicates; they contain the main components of kaolin (china clay).
